Episode 62. The Business of College Athletics w/ Jeff Fucci and Bill Fusco
NCAA College Athletics Coronavirus supportThis year (2020) will go down as one of the toughest years in history, and the sports industry has been one of the hardest hit. Another hard hit industry is academia. Schools are struggling with what to do with students, remote learning, and graduation. Add the two together and you have a nearly impossible scenario. The question becomes what do you do with Division 1 athletics. We canceled March Madness and pushed back and canceled Fall sports. Each conference has their own strategy and all have been forced to make changes. In this session we talk with two leaders in College Athletics and get their take on the business of college sports as well as the COVID-19 pandemic and how they've had to evolve. Jeff Fucci is the Associate AD at USC, and Bill Fusco is the Fmr. AD at the University of San Francisco. Originally recorded October 2, 2020.
